That worked fantastically. Thanks. Now I just gotta Find that post I seen earlier about how to stop search engines from indexing the mobile url and penalizing for double content.

This is huge Thanks again guys :D

Got it
PHP Code:

<META NAME="ROBOTS" CONTENT="NOINDEX, NOFOLLOW"


Where exactly I should insert it? Thanks.

BirdOPrey5 10-29-2011 06:16 PM

Your "headinclude" template for this style.
